The 3200 team of Dee Dee Keen, Clare Bollnow, Katy Linhart and Sarah Melone ran a personal best time of 10:30 to take fifth at the Concordia Mega Sectional last Thursday. Freshman Jackie LaBelle cleared 9-feet in the pole vault for third place, while Linhart and Janea Danbey cleared 13-8 and 14-6.5 to record personal best scores in the long jump. Cynina Mason provided the highlight of the day with a first-place finish in the 200 dash, clocking in at 26.31. She will compete at the state series this weekend.

“The girls did a fantastic job at this meet,” RB coach Michelle Koehler said. “Cynina is excited to end her senior year with a trip to the state meet.”
